  7. Hey basschat people, Im selling my Peavey T-Max amp for £220. These amps are fantastic and it breaks my heart to sell it. But times are tough i guess, plus im raising money for a new guitar and cab. The peavey t-max comes highly reccomended by bass players all over the world, just google the name and you will instantly recognise the amount of praise they recieve for their, affordability, reliability, power and overall sound. 350 watts @ 4 ohms, 500 watts @ 2 ohms EQ Low & High shelving, 7 band graphic, 30hz lowest XLR out Other Effects loop, DDT compression, crossover, footswitchable (graph, channel, effects), Two channels Tube and Solid State preamp. Its in perfect condition just a lil pen mark on it (previous owner) Sounds great, looks great and WONT let you down. Any questions just PM me. Cheers guys.
